NURS 411 - ISSUES AND LEADERSHIP IN NURSING

Institution:
Delaware State University
Subject:
Nursing
Description:
An exploration of leadership and management theories and principles and their application to the nursing practice in the provision of health care is presented. Student development in the roles of problem solver, change agent, and leader is emphasized.Prerequisites: Successful completion of all Junior level Nursing courses and first semester Senior level Nursing courses.Corequisites: NURS 410, NURS 412.Credit, three hours.
